Cultural Symbolism of Red

Different cultures view red differently:

  • Western cultures: Love, passion, excitement, and danger.
  • Chinese culture: Luck, happiness, prosperity, and celebration.
  • Indian culture: Marriage, purity, strength, and fertility.
  • Many spiritual traditions: Life energy, protection, courage, and transformation.

These cultural meanings can influence your subconscious symbolism.
